Verbs in English Grammar with Their Meanings
Here are some common English verbs with useful meanings for beginners learning.
| Verb | Meaning |
|---|---|
| Eat | To put food in your mouth and chew it |
| Go | To move from one place to another |
| Sleep | To rest with your eyes closed |
| Write | To use a pen or pencil to form words |
| Read | To look at and understand written words |
| Speak | To use your voice to say something |
| Jump | To push yourself into the air with your legs |
| Work | To do a job or task |
| Drive | To control a car or vehicle |
| Play | To do something for fun or as a game |
FAQs About Verbs
What are verbs in English?
Verbs are action words in a sentence. They show what someone is doing, like run, eat, or sleep.
Why should I learn common verbs first?
Common verbs help you speak and write basic English quickly. They are used in most everyday sentences.
How can I practice common English verbs?
You can use them in short sentences, write them in a notebook, or speak them out loud during your daily activities.
